Visor: Parent-Approved YouTube offers a refreshing approach for parents who want to provide their children with safe and controlled access to YouTube content. Unlike traditional restrictions that block entire platforms, Visor allows parents to approve specific channels their kids can watch, ensuring a curated viewing experience without constant supervision. It eliminates the distraction of Shorts, ads, and algorithm-driven rabbit holes, creating a safer environment focused solely on approved content. Additionally, the weekly 'Week in Review' feature provides parents with a simple summary of what their children watched, promoting transparency and peace of mind. Ideal for families seeking a balanced, less intrusive way to introduce kids to online video content, Visor emphasizes safety, control, and ease of use in a single package.

Claude Dispatch is an innovative productivity tool that allows users to communicate with Claude directly from their phones via a dedicated app called 'Dispatch.' Operating seamlessly on desktops, it grants users the ability to interact with Claude while accessing their files, browsing the web, building reports, or executing various tasks—all within a sandboxed and local environment. The platform emphasizes user control, requiring explicit approval before Claude takes any action, ensuring safety and trust. Its persistent conversation feature enables continuous, context-aware interactions, making it ideal for ongoing projects or complex workflows.
